WebHey Cory, write erase still works, so you don't need to change your habits.. However, the "new" way of doing it is erase startup-config or even erase nvram:, if you want to remove … Webthe erase nvram: command is considered the more recent and some would say recommended command to erase the startup config file. The erase startup-config and write erase commands are older but still valid. The result of executing either command is still the same whch is deleting the startup config file.

Spooster IT Services Team 0 Helpful Share Reply dbhosttexas Beginner WebJun 22, 2009 · To remove the data from the NVRAM of a Catalyst switch running Cisco IOS system software, issue the erase nvram: command. To clear the system or module configuration information stored in the NVRAM of a Catalyst switch running CatOS system software, use the clear config all command.
